In the first quarter of 2025, the top turn-based tactics games on iOS in Georgia showcased varied performance trends. Here's a closer look at the weekly downloads and revenue for these popular titles, with data provided by Sensor Tower.
Warhammer 40,000: Tacticus ™ from Snowprint Studios AB demonstrated a significant increase in weekly revenue, peaking at $55 in mid-March. Downloads fluctuated, with a notable rise to 57 in early March, although they generally declined towards the end of the quarter.
Bowmasters - Multiplayer Game by Playgendary Limited experienced a gradual increase in revenue, reaching $62 in the week of March 10. Downloads saw a peak of 284 in late February, but tapered off to 152 by the end of March.
TINYSOFT's Magic War Legends showed an interesting revenue trend, with a high of $49 in early February and stable performance around $35 towards the end of the quarter. Downloads peaked at 38 in mid-March but remained relatively low overall.
The Walking Dead No Man's Land from Deca Live Operations GmbH had a varied revenue pattern, with a high of $46 at the start of January and fluctuating values throughout the quarter. Downloads remained minimal, with a slight peak of 13 in mid-February.
Lastly, FINAL FANTASY BE:WOTV by SQUARE ENIX maintained a steady revenue stream, fluctuating around $14 throughout March. Downloads were negligible, with a brief appearance of 4 in mid-February.
